MessageJane Berke is a self-taught artist, creating primarily in Acrylics and Mixed Media who grew up on Long Island, New York and currently resides in Alpharetta , Georgia with her husband of 49 years. While formally educated as a high school educator, she quickly sought out a creative outlet and graduated from the New York School of Interior Design…attending evenings while raising her two sons.
Eventually, at the urging of friends, family and clients, she tried her hand at painting. Having never painted on canvas, this was a journey of discovery and passion. Attempting any and all subject matter, mostly inspired by nature or the human form, she found joy in painting and sharing her work with a community of budding artists. It was thrilling to discover an appreciative audience for her work and unique style.
Statement
I come from a long line of creative women. My grandmother carved animals out of soap and both grandmothers were excellent seamstresses. My mother did beautiful handiwork, which at the time seemed boring and old-fashioned to me. Now, I wish I could duplicate the precision of those stitches! She also was an ardent collector of a range of artwork. Like my mother and grandmothers before me, I always dabbled in some sort of creative outlet, decoupaging lunch boxes in the 60’s, pouring psychedelic looking sand paintings in the 70’s, creating fabric flowers or knitting grandchildren’s sweaters, to name a few. I feel privileged that my family loved and collected art and exposed me early on to the works of great artists. Painting allows me to express and discover my inner self with every new canvas and I feel grateful every time I pick up a paintbrush.
When I was a child, our home was colorful, boasting a red wall in our living room and Asian rugs that displayed luscious shades of chartreuse and vibrant reds. I love vibrant colors and mixing colors and patterns, often gravitating toward mixed media materials, sometimes making my own papers to add to the collage, adding charcoal line work or adding a splash of oils to enhance and pop the colors.
Hailing from New York, it took me by surprise that pigs, cows, barns, florals (non realistic often whimsical ones seem to pop out of my brain) and country charms abound and seem to appear effortlessly in my work. I guess you can take the girl out of the City! My work is happy and hopefully shares the joy I feel while creating.
